Some critics have said that permaculture is all very well and good for tropical or desert conditions, but isn't suitable for a cool temperate country such as the UK. Indeed, many of the major permaculture texts published up until now have been Australian in origin and thus contained large sections that have been at best irrelevant to us Brits. However, all that is set to change with the publication of The Earth Care Manual, the first fully comprehensive permaculture designers handbook specifically written for British conditions. And what a phenomenal work it is! Seven years in the making, experienced permaculturalist Patrick Whitefield has assembled a truly encyclopedic work covering virtually every aspect of the physical design of the world around us.
One chapter I found pertinent was that on farming and food links.
